david.dunston wrote:Does accessing the Calendar on lds.org contribute to the number of syncs, or does the 9 minute throttle only apply to devices subscribing to the generated URL?
The throttle only applies to devices (which includes servers, desktop computers, etc.) that access your sync URL.
